Netcraft -- A good service that provides useful information if taken in context and not misrepresented. Netcraft counts every host name as a web site. For example, if the German hosting company that was offline last month hosts hundreds of thousands of sites on a small number of computers running Apache, as soon as they come on line, as they did this month, Apache market share jumps noticeably and all others drop. Same thing with the 90,000 site host company that switched from Zeus to Apache. To determine the actual number of servers using Apache (which is not mutually exclusive of Windows) is not so easy. As a result, your representation of Netcraft ping figures as marketshare is inaccurate, and your monthly tracking, even further from the truth.
